Rotary Clubs join forces to collect school supplies

Rotary Club of Lahaina Sunrise members Sen. Roz Baker and President Skeeter Stebbins collect school supplies and funds in the fall of 2020.
LAHAINA — From Sept. 3-5, three Lahaina Rotary Clubs will collect school supplies for children in need.
These three days of School Supplies Drives are part of the Rotary Days of Service effort. The focus of this fall effort addresses basic education and literacy and is branded “Rotary Aloha for Keiki.”
The collection effort will be held from 9 a.m. to 4 p.m. in the parking area fronting Longs Drugs at Lahaina Cannery Mall.
On Friday, Sept. 3, the Rotary Club of Lahaina Sunset will collect supplies and funds for students at Princess Nahienaena and Hana Elementary Schools.
On Saturday, Sept. 4, the Rotary Club of Lahaina will collect supplies and funds for students at Lahaina Intermediate School.
And on Sunday, Sept. 5, the Rotary Club of Lahaina Sunrise will collect supplies and funds for students at King Kamehameha III School.
According to Maui Resource Team Leader Joanne Laird, “This is the 14th consecutive year of the Rotary-sponsored School Supplies Drives on Maui.
“Members of the three Rotary Clubs of West Maui are dedicated to making a difference in the lives of children in need. We are grateful for the support of the management of the Lahaina Cannery Mall to allow our clubs to host these three days of collections for our keiki.”
